The advice I keep hearing is that smart devices such as Nest, Smart Lights, Alexa/Google hub etc need to be on a separate network.
I have a bog standard BT Router with one WiFi SSID. How do I put my smart devices on a separate network? Do they mean having 2 WiFi SSID's?
Also if Chromecast is on SSID1, and my phone is connected to SSID2, how will I be able to cast to Chromecast - don't they need to be connected to the same network SSIDs?
